The Acura 653.AC1.M09 Air Flow Meter Sensor is an essential component of the fuel injection system in various Acura models from the years 2007 to 2017. This sensor plays a crucial role in maintaining optimal engine performance by accurately measuring the volume and rate of air flowing into the engine.
The sensor is designed with a hot-wire anemometer technology, which utilizes an electrically heated filament to detect the airflow. The resistance of the filament changes with the temperature and velocity of the air passing over it. The sensor then converts this resistance data into a voltage signal and sends it to the engine control module (ECM) for further processing.

This sensor is essential for maintaining proper fuel-air mixture and engine efficiency. A defective air flow meter sensor can cause a variety of issues, such as poor fuel economy, rough idling, stalling, or even engine damage. Regular maintenance and replacement of the air flow meter sensor according to the manufacturer's recommended schedule can help prevent these issues and ensure optimal engine performance.
